Review based on the BA guidelines (Brown Porter). Bottle 33 cl - Batch L1 042 (BBF 09/2018). AROMA: medium sweet malt background with notes of toffee and toast. APPEARANCE: dark ambar color and clear. medium beige head with medium-low retention. TASTE: initial low cardboard, followed by flavor similar to the aroma (toffee, slight toasty). medium bitterness with a dry and slightly bitter finish. PALATE: medium-low body with medium-low carbonation. OVERALL: an OK broen porter, acording to the BA guidelines, altough a bit more ambar than brown.
